Illuminated copy of the Qurʼān with four sets of dual-page illuminated openings, decorated sūrah headings and marginal medallions; two notes in Persian and a final prayer added.
Collection of doxologies and prayers, ascribed to ʻAlī or to his grandson Zayn al-ʻĀbidin ʻAlī ibn al-Ḥusayn with Persian interlinear translation and marginal notes; a leaf has been cut out between f. 25 and 26.
Composite manuscript containing 4 works copied by different scribes on inheritance law, logic and mathematics. The first two works, which make up the bulk of the codex, are by al-Rasmūkī. The second is a commentary on a poem by Ibrāhīm ibn Abī al-Qāsim al-Simlālī (died 1520) for which al-Rasmūkī had written a continuation; the commentary is on both parts of the poem.
